Battery Algorithms Intern

About the Role:

We are currently seeking a highly motivated intern for our Battery Algorithms team. This position demands an individual with a strong background in battery control and algorithms, modeling, and battery chemistries. Your Responsibilities:

  • Work in a dynamic, cross-functional team to advance our cutting-edge battery management features.
  • Contribute to our world-acclaimed battery product for mass-market passenger vehicles and energy products.
  • Collect and review laboratory and fleet data to support the development and quality assessment of high-quality battery controls and algorithms, ensuring the safety and performance of vehicle battery packs in real time.
  • Develop/improve advanced battery controls and algorithms to enhance vehicle performance and customer experience.
  • Collaborate with cross-functional teams such as controls, battery cells, embedded software, system engineering, and vehicle integration teams to define requirements and perform integration testing.
  • Support the Battery Software department with additional duties/tasks as needed.

The Essentials – You Will Have:

  • Knowledge of battery chemistries such as LFP and NMC.
  • Knowledge of general battery controls and algorithms design.
  • Experience with battery management systems (BMS) and EV powertrain.
  • Proficiency in MATLAB/Simulink and C/C++.
  • Field(s) of study: Mechanical Engineering, Electrical Engineering, Industrial Engineering, Manufacturing Engineering, or other related fields.
  • Currently enrolled in a Master’s or PhD at an accredited university.
  • Proof of enrollment in current or into the next program (MS, PhD).
  • Knowledge of electrochemistry and battery modeling.
  • Knowledge of vehicle controls such as motor, onboard charger, and thermal system.
